5. Frequently Asked Questions (FAQ)

Q1: Why is arrow weight important for compound bows?
A: Proper arrow weight ensures optimal kinetic energy, penetration, and accuracy while protecting your bow from damage.

Q2: What are typical arrow weight ranges for compound bows?
A: Most compound bow arrows range from 350-500 grains, with target arrows typically lighter and hunting arrows heavier.

Q3: How does arrow length affect weight calculation?
A: Longer arrows generally weigh more and require different spine values to maintain proper flex and flight characteristics.

Q4: Should arrow weight be adjusted for different purposes?
A: Yes, target shooting typically uses lighter arrows while hunting requires heavier arrows for better penetration and kinetic energy.

Q5: How often should arrow weight be recalculated?
A: Recalculate whenever you change bow draw weight, arrow length, or arrow material to maintain optimal performance.
